POLICE are urging parents to be vigilant after two young girls reported a man acting suspiciously in Stroud today, Wednesday.
The incident happened at 8.15am as two girls aged 10 and 11 walked to school along a pathway through a field at the back of Jack Russell Way.
The girls reported a man, described as 6ft tall, of thin build and wearing a grey hoody with the hood up, scarf, gloves and black jeans, walking very close to them.
When they ran off, he ran too, but stopped when another person appeared. He then made off in another direction.
Parents and children are urged to visit www.gloucestershire.police.uk/kids_aware to find out more about personal safety.
Local officers will be patrolling the area at home time and anyone with information should call police on 101 quoting incident 100 of December 11.
